NSERC-nominated researcher receives prestigious 2023 Governor General’s Innovation Award

The Natural Sciences and Engineering Research Council of Canada (NSERC) extends its congratulations to the DalPhos Catalysts for Next-Generation Pharmaceutical Synthesis team led by Professor Mark Stradiotto, for recently being bestowed a 2023 Governor General’s Innovation Award.

The award recognizes the team’s exceptional work as a world-leader in the field of metal catalysis for assembling organic molecules, including the active pharmaceutical ingredients in medicines. His game-changing research has resulted in the development of the commercialized catalysts that have important conceptual and practical challenges in the preparation of pharmaceuticals and highlight the principles of sustainability.

Prof. Mark Stradiotto received his BSc (Hons.) in Applied Chemistry (1995) and PhD in Organometallic Chemistry (1999) from McMaster University, the latter under the supervision of Profs. Michael A. Brook and Michael J. McGlinchey. After conducting research as an NSERC Postdoctoral Fellow at the University of California at Berkeley with Prof. T. Don Tilley (1999-2001), Mark moved to the Department of Chemistry at Dalhousie University where he now holds the rank of Professor with tenure.
